In 2022, Celanese achieved year-over-year reductions of 5.2% in GHG emissions, 3.6% in net energy use, 2.4% in water consumption, and 2.67% in solid waste generation on an absolute basis. The company is developing enterprise-level transition plans to accelerate environmental performance improvements and has secured approvals to build a solar farm at its Narrows, Virginia, complex. Celanese is increasing its renewable energy capacity, with facilities in Newport, Wales, and other locations using renewable electricity from wind, hydro, and solar sources. The use of renewable power in 2022 offset approximately 31,800 metric tons of GHG emissions. Celanese is also integrating digital transformation across its value chain to enhance efficiency and reduce energy consumption, GHG emissions, and water usage. The company has been recognized with the 2023 Manufacturing Leadership Award for its digital manufacturing advancements. Celanese continues to refine its low-carbon footprint transition plan and is focusing on renewable electricity procurement and capital investment projects to reduce Scope 1 and Scope 2 emissions.
